What are the trend following indicators?

What are the trend following indicators?

Trend-following indicators are technical tools that measure the direction and strength of trends in the chosen time frame. Some trend-following indicators are placed directly on the price panel, issuing a bearish signal when positioned above price and a bullish signal when situated below price.

Which indicator is best for intraday?

Momentum traders consider MACD as one of the most reliable and best indicators for intraday trading. This indicator provides information on trend direction, momentum, and duration. The MACD indicator is based on the convergence and divergence of two moving averages.
